LATEST NEWS about EXTON Linux MultiBootCD 6-OS 230929
A new version of EXTON Linux MultibootCD 6-OS is ready. The previous version is from February 15, 2019. Changes: New (latest) versions of Porteus, GParted Live, Puppy Linux (PuppEX Jammy64), 4MLinux, SliTaz and Tiny Core. Note about VirtualBox: All systems can run in VirtualBox.

ABOUT RLRH EXTON Build 230922
RLRH EXTON is a LIVE version of Rocky Linux 9.2 which is also compatible with Red Hat Enterprise Linux®. "Rocky Linux is an open-source enterprise operating system designed to be 100% bug-for-bug compatible with Red Hat Enterprise Linux®. It is under intensive development by the community".
